UEC33LSH-C2
 
			
				 
			
		Rated power [kW]
| Speed | 230 min-1 | 170min-1 | 145 min-1 | |||
|---|---|---|---|---|---|---|
| Cyl. | P1 | P2 | P3 | P4 | P3e | P4e | 
| 5 | 3 875 | 2 825 | 2 875 | 2 100 | 2 450 | 1 775 | 
| 6 | 4 650 | 3 390 | 3 450 | 2 520 | 2 940 | 2 130 | 
| 7 | 5 425 | 3 955 | 4 025 | 2 940 | 3 430 | 2 485 | 
| 8 | 6 200 | 4 520 | 4 600 | 3 360 | 3 920 | 2 840 | 
Principle dimension [mm]
| Cyl. | L | LCC | B | C | D | F1 | F2 | G | 
|---|---|---|---|---|---|---|---|---|
| 5 | 3 720 | 580 | 1 980 | 550 | 4 300 | 5 100 | 4 590 | 940 | 
| 6 | 4 300 | 580 | 1 980 | 550 | 4 300 | 5 100 | 4 590 | 940 | 
| 7 | 4 880 | 580 | 1 980 | 550 | 4 300 | 5 100 | 4 590 | 940 | 
| 8 | 5 460 | 580 | 1 980 | 550 | 4 300 | 5 100 | 4 590 | 940 | 
 
			
		L: Minimum length of engine LCC: Distance between cylinder centers B: Bedplate width at foot flange C: Crankshaft to underside of foot flange D: Engine height from crankshaft center G: Distance from bedplate bottom to crankshaft center F1: Piston overhaul height with standard tool F2: Piston overhaul height with special tool
Weight [ton]
| Cyl. | |
|---|---|
| 5 | 51 | 
| 6 | 59 | 
| 7 | 67 | 
| 8 | 77 | 
SFOC variation
UEC33LSH-C2, complied with IMO Tier Ⅱ SFOC [g/kWh]
| Load | P1 | P2 | P3 | P4 | P3e | P4e | 
|---|---|---|---|---|---|---|
| 100% | 176.0 | 172.0 | 176.0 | 172.0 | 178.0 | 174.0 | 
| 75% | 171.5 | 167.7 | 171.5 | 167.7 | 173.5 | 169.7 | 
| 50% | 173.1 | 169.9 | 173.1 | 169.9 | 175.1 | 171.9 | 
UEC33LSH-C2-LPSCR, complied with IMO Tier Ⅲ SFOC [g/kWh]
| Mode | Load | P1 | P2 | P3 | P4 | P3e | P4e | 
|---|---|---|---|---|---|---|---|
| Tier Ⅱ Mode | 100% | 176.0 | 172.0 | 176.0 | 172.0 | 178.0 | 174.0 | 
| 75% | 171.5 | 167.7 | 171.5 | 167.7 | 173.5 | 169.7 | |
| 50% | 173.1 | 169.9 | 173.1 | 169.9 | 175.1 | 171.9 | |
| Tier Ⅲ Mode | 100% | 176.0 | 172.0 | 176.0 | 172.4 | 178.0 | 174.6 | 
| 75% | 171.6 | 168.4 | 172.4 | 168.9 | 174.6 | 171.1 | |
| 50% | 173.1 | 169.9 | 173.7 | 170.6 | 175.9 | 172.9 |
